- Хранение бэкапов систем и файлов
- Организация работы с файлами на разных компьютерах
- Расшаривание каталогов и файлов
- Облачные платформы для ИТ-решений (Cloud Computing)
- Новые облачные технологии для владельцев сайтов
- Использование облака в качестве CDN-сервиса (Content Delivery Network)
- Использование облака в качестве хранения мультимедийных данных вашего сайта
- Использование облака в качестве хранения данных для скачивания
- Облачные технологии SaaS Software as a service («Программное обеспечение как услуга»)
Новые облачные технологии, на сегодня — это уже достаточно обыденные, распространенные технологии. Поэтому в данной статье мы не будем просто перечислять все облачные сервисы и делать их сравнение.
Попробуем взглянуть на эту технологию немного с другой точки зрения. Как можно использовать облака, для того чтобы эффективнее организовать свою работу?
Для ответа на этот вопрос, просто сведем в одном месте все возможные и известные нам способы использования облаков для бизнеса.
Хранение бэкапов систем и файлов
Это самый распространенный способ использования облачных технологий. В принципе с этого использования все и начиналось.
Есть большой выбор программ, которые делают резервные копии ваших операционных систем и просто отдельных каталогов и файлов в облаке.
Выгоды очевидны — вы получаете повышенную безопасность использования ваших компьютеров.
Чтобы не случилось с вашим компьютером, вы всегда сможете восстановить нужное вам состояние из любого места, на любом компьютере. Даже если ваш компьютер полностью выйдет из строя.
При этом, файлы бэкапов не занимают место на вашем компьютере.
Организация работы с файлами на разных компьютерах
Ушло в прошлое использование для этих нужд дискет, CD-дисков и флешек.
Раньше было:
- работаешь дома
- сохраняешь файлы, копируешь на внешний носитель
- несешь на работу, копируешь на рабочий компьютер
- работаешь с файлами на работе
- сохраняешь файлы опять на внешнем носителе
- несешь домой и копируешь на домашний компьютер
Цепочка длинная, ненадежная и хлопотная.
Сейчас стало проще:
- устанавливаешь на домашнем компьютере программу для работы с облачным сервисом, тот же Dropbox
- расшариваешь на компьютере папки, которые должны синхронизовываться с облаком.
- Ту же самую операцию, один раз делаете на рабочем компьютере.
- И все.
Далее работаете спокойно дома или на работе с нужными вам файлами в расшаренных папках. А облако берет на себя всю работу по синхронизации.
Вуаля!
Поработал дома, приехал на работу, а там уже лежат файлы в той редакции, что вы закончили работать дома. Сейчас, это самое полезное использование новых облачных технологий, на мой взгляд.
Расшаривание каталогов и файлов
Тоже очень полезное свойство облаков. Вы, как организатор работ с файлами, к которым нужно предоставить доступ рабочей группе, делаете очень простую операцию.
- Устанавливаете облачный сервис, опять-таки тот же Dropbox, или используете уже установленный.
- Создаете папку, работа с которой должна быть доступна группе пользователей.
- Кликаете правой кнопкой мышки на папке и выбираете опцию «Совместный доступ»
- В диалоговом окне перечисляете почтовые адреса пользователей входящих в группу коллективного пользования.
- Каждый из пользователей получит письмо с ссылкой на расшаренную папку.
А далее, если пользователь просто хочет иметь доступ, то он может кликнуть ссылку и она откроется в браузере. Все файлы в папке будут ему доступны в правах, которые ему предоставил организатор.
А если вы, как пользователь, хотите постоянно работать с этими файлами, то устанавливаете себе тот же облачный сервис. Добавляете себе в список рабочих папок ту папку, что вам прислали. И вот, у вас на компьютере уже есть папка совместной работы.
Очень удобно.
Облачные платформы для ИТ-решений (Cloud Computing)
В данном случае, новые облачные технологии могут работать для ваших приложений:
- для хранения данных самого приложения
- для хранения параметров работы ваших пользователей
- ну и также, как система анализа данных в режиме реального времени.
Для разработчика это удобно, так как он получает готовый и очень проработанный механизм работы с пользователями своей программы.
Есть сервисы условно-бесплатные, есть только платные. Какие сервисы и как использовать для вашего приложения, зависит от модели монетизации, что вы определили для своего приложения. В этом плане можно писать отдельную статью, и возможно когда-нибудь я ее напишу.
Данный вид использования новых облачных технологий, в подавляющем числе, используется для мобильных приложений.
Новые облачные технологии для владельцев сайтов
В данной области использования облаков, есть как минимум три отдельных подраздела, которые полезны для владельцев сайтов.
Использование облака в качестве CDN-сервиса (Content Delivery Network)
Принципиально — это географически распределенная сеть, которая позволяет оптимизировать доступ пользователей к контенту. Для владельцев сайтов это снижает нагрузку на сайт и увеличивает скорость работы сайта.
Особенно это актуально при использовании на сайте мультимедийного содержания (картинки, аудио, видео).
Принцип использования прост.
- Сеть CDN кэширует содержимое страниц вашего сайта для пользователя на сервере глобального доступа.
- Когда пользователь еще раз открывает вашу страницу, то контент страницы загружается не с сервера провайдера (и тут нагрузка снижается), не с компьютера пользователя, а с высокопроизводительного сервера сети CDN.
В выигрыше все:
- сайтостроитель увеличивает скорость работы своего сайта
- ваш провайдер снижает нагрузку со своих серверов
- пользователь сайта получает более быстрый доступ к контенту вашего сайта.
Есть CDN-сервисы бесплатные, есть платные. Выбор большой.
Использование облака в качестве хранения мультимедийных данных вашего сайта
В данном случае, вы как владелец сайта, выкладываете, тот же видеоролик, не на сервере вашего хостинга, как обычно. А публикуете в облачном сервисе, предоставляющим доступ к данным по прямой ссылке.
Прямая ссылка — это такая ссылка, которую любой проигрыватель сайта понимает непосредственно как файл и проигрывает ее в обычном режиме. Таких облачных сервисов немного, искать их приходится долго.
Но для себя я понял следующее. Любой облачный сервис предоставляющий доступ к своим дискам по технологии WebDAV, дает возможность генерировать и прямую ссылку.
Так что, ищите облака с доступом WebDAV и получите возможность выкладывать мультимедийные данные сайта в облако. Среди российских облачных сервисов, работающих по технологии WebDAV, могу рекомендовать Яндекс.Диск.
Выигрыш для сайтостроителей существенный. Все хостинги очень ограничены по выделяемому для сайта места на дисках сервера хостинга. А облако позволяет получить это место в гораздо больших объемах.
Использование облака в качестве хранения данных для скачивания
Данный способ похож в какой-то мере на предыдущий. Но только в том, что для этого также требуются облака дающие прямые ссылки на файлы.
А вот в использовании, данный способ совсем другой.
Здесь важно не то, как будет работать ваш проигрыватель видео или аудио. Важно кто получит ссылку для скачивания и как вы будете отслеживать количество скачавших файл (для статистики).
Поиск облачного сервиса тут неважен, тут важно искать плагин для вашего сайта, который работает в указанной технологии. А уж какое облако он для этого использует для вас вторично. Для сайтов построенных на движке WordPress могу рекомендовать плагин YaDisk Files. Ссылку не привожу, ищущий — найдет.
Облачные технологии SaaS Software as a service («Программное обеспечение как услуга»)
Данная технология работает и используется для приложений промышленного масштаба. Это различные корпоративные информационные системы ERP класса, как российского, так и зарубежного производства.
Данные новые облачные технологии подразумевают развертывание сервера приложений не на сервере в локальной сети предприятия, а на сервере в облаке. И все пользователи получают доступ к работе с приложением авторизуясь в облачном сервисе.
Подробное описание данной технологии не является темой данной статьи. В упрощенном виде можно сказать, что для предприятия использование SaaS позволяет сэкономить.
- на оборудовании для развертывании сервера приложений
- на его обслуживании
- и на стоимости лицензий программного обеспечения.
Вот в принципе все известные мне способы использования новых облачных технологий.
Если я что-либо упустил, пишите!
Я с удовольствием добавлю описание других полезных вещей.